Welcome

We are happy to welcome you to worship with us each Sunday. The church is located at 328 Washington Ave. between 4th and 3rd Streets in the City of Dunkirk, NY and is a three minute walk from the pier on Lake Erie.

Note From the Pastor

   On entering our church from the front entrance last Sunday you may have been startled by the absence of the large ornamental cedar trees alongside the main front doors.  Our parish facilities committee had noticed that they were no longer complementing the church, but rapidly overtaking it.  New smaller plantings are planned.  I am very appreciative of all who work to keep things in good condition and attractive. We are very fortunate that Jim Palmatier takes special pride in the appearance of the gardens near the church and rectory.  If you have suggestions or would like to help in any capacity, please let Jim know.  You needn’t be an accomplished gardener.  Consider lending an hour or two once in a while.
